JF Petroleum Group

Jones & Frank is the leading turnkey solution provider to the North American fueling infrastructure industry. The company distributes, installs and services fueling equipment for retail fueling stations, commercial and government fleets and emergency power customers. Jones & Frank currently operates a network of 32 branch offices with over 1000 employees. Jones & Frank is a privately held company majority-owned by MidOcean Partners.

Boardwalk Pipeline Partners

Boardwalk Pipeline Partners, LP (NYSE: BWP) is a master limited partnership in the midstream portion of the natural gas and natural gas liquids (NGLs) industry, providing transportation, storage, gathering and processing services for these commodities. We own approximately 14,525 miles of natural gas and NGLs pipelines and underground storage caverns having an aggregate capacity of approximately 205 billion cubic feetof working as capacity and 24 million barrels of NGLs. World Point Terminals

World Point Terminals, LP is a fee-based, growth-oriented limited partnership formed to own, operate, develop and acquire terminal assets relating to the storage of light refined products, heavy refined products and crude oil. Our storage facilities are strategically located in the East Coast, Gulf Coast and Midwest regions of the United States. Refiners typically use our terminals because they prefer to subcontract terminaling and storage services or their facilities do not have adequate storage capacity or dock infrastructure or do not meet specialized handling requirements for a particular product. We also provide storage services to distributors, marketers and traders that require access to large, strategically located storage capacity with efficient access to transportation infrastructure and in close proximity to refineries, demand markets or export hubs.
